‘I would rather ride naked…’

CHARTWELL – Showjumpers of Team Nissan braved the cold, naked, to celebrate International Helmet Awareness Day when they swapped their clothes for helmets to show support for the cause.

 

Founded in 2010 after Olympic dressage rider Courtney King-Dye was seriously injured in a riding accident, the day is held each year on 1 August, and has now become a global event with a number of countries participating each year.

Team Nissan member, Lorette Knowles-Taylor said after losing a friend to a bad fall and her own one, she realised how important it was to always wear a helmet when riding. “My whole attitude towards wearing helmets has changed,” she said.

Knowles-Taylor, who landed in an intensive care unit from a bad fall some years ago, stressed the importance of head safety, and explained that a good helmet fitted well, and wasn’t too tight or too loose.

The campaign stresses the importance of headgear with the catch phrase, I would rather ride naked than with no helmet.
